Denials fall into five well-documented categories. Each one has a distinct failure point, and each one requires a different intervention. Here is where they originate and what it takes to shut them down at the source.
1. Coding Errors
Coding errors remain the leading cause of claim denials across specialties. The failures are predictable: CPT or HCPCS codes that don't align with the submitted diagnosis, missing or incorrect modifiers, NCCI bundling violations, and diagnosis codes that satisfy clinical logic but fall outside the payer's coverage policy for the billed service. These are not ambiguous edge cases. They are systematic gaps between what the coder selects and what the payer's adjudication engine accepts.
The challenge is scale. A billing team processing hundreds of claims per day cannot manually cross-reference every code pair against every payer's edit library. The errors that slip through are not mistakes of competence - they are mistakes of volume.

2. Eligibility and Coverage Issues
Eligibility denials are operationally straightforward but persistently expensive. The patient's coverage was inactive. The wrong payer was billed. Coordination of benefits was sequenced incorrectly. The plan changed between scheduling and the date of service. These denials rarely reflect complex clinical questions - they reflect stale data and insufficient verification cadence.
COB errors deserve special attention. When a patient carries multiple plans, billing the secondary before the primary - or failing to indicate the existence of another plan - produces a denial that looks like a data entry mistake but is actually a workflow gap. The front desk verified coverage at registration, but nobody re-verified when the patient's spouse changed employers two weeks later.

3. Insufficient Medical Necessity Documentation
Medical necessity denials are the most clinically frustrating category. The provider made the right decision. The patient needed the service. But the documentation submitted to the payer did not tell that story with the specificity the utilization review team requires. Missing symptom duration, absent prior treatment history, or a note that states the outcome without explaining the clinical rationale - any of these gaps can trigger a denial even when the care was entirely appropriate.
These denials are also among the most expensive to work. Appeals require clinical staff time, medical record compilation, and often a peer-to-peer review. The cost per appeal frequently exceeds the reimbursement at stake for lower-value claims, which means many organizations write off medical necessity denials that they could win.

4. Authorization Requirements
Prior authorization denials are a rules-tracking problem disguised as a clinical one. The service was medically necessary. The documentation was complete. But the payer required prior auth, and nobody obtained it - or the auth expired before the service was rendered. The result is a denial that no amount of clinical documentation can overturn.
The operational difficulty is that authorization requirements are a moving target. Payers add and remove prior auth requirements quarterly, sometimes more frequently. A procedure that was auth-exempt six months ago may now require approval. A payer that previously accepted retrospective authorization may have eliminated that option. Maintaining an accurate, current reference across dozens of payers and hundreds of procedure codes is a full-time job that most billing offices do not have the capacity to staff.

5. Timely Filing
Timely filing denials are the most preventable and the least forgivable. The claim was clean. The service was covered. The authorization was obtained. But the claim sat in a hold queue, or a corrected claim was resubmitted one day past the payer's deadline, and now the revenue is gone with no appeal path. Filing limits range from 90 days to 365 days depending on the payer and contract, and they are enforced without exception.
The real risk is not the initial submission - most organizations file initial claims promptly. The risk is the corrected claim. A denial comes back on day 60. It takes two weeks to work. The corrected claim is resubmitted on day 85. If the payer's filing limit is 90 days from the date of service, you have five days of margin. If the rework takes three weeks instead of two, that revenue is unrecoverable.

Building a Preventive Approach
The common thread across all five categories is that prevention should happen before the claim is submitted. Eligibility verification at scheduling. Documentation standards at the point of care. Code validation before transmission. Authorization tracking during intake. Filing deadline monitoring throughout the claim lifecycle.
Most organizations address these categories in isolation - a scrubbing tool here, a manual checklist there, an eligibility check that runs at registration but not again before the encounter. The denials that persist are the ones that fall between those disconnected systems.
